Just few mn walk to Harborne High Street, a furnished, cozy little bedroom with natural light and view to a leafy garden. The room has a daybed which can be used as single or extended to double bed allowing to sleep two people. In a traditional terraced house, with modern kitchen and large living room to share, fiber optic broadband and Verisure alarm system with all bills included. The property is perfectly located for local shops, GYMs, bars, public transport links. Mostly occupied by students or NHS professionals due to its proximity to QE hospital and Birmingham City University.

About the Area
Less than 15 minutes from the city centre and just a short walk from our City South Campus, lies the Victorian suburb of Harborne – the type of place where you’re never too far from a duck pond and most importantly a pint stop and seriously tasty grub.

When do I pay?
Once a host confirms they're available, you can go ahead and pay the 15% booking fee (maximum of 250 $£€ for longer term bookings) using a choice of payment methods: Visa, Mastercard, American Express, Maestro, Laser, JCB & PayPal (not available in certain countries). You then pay your host on arrival or as stated by your host on their profile and agreed by you on booking. Please be cautious if a host requests advance payment if its not included on their profile. Our hosts have been advised that if they wish to request advance payment they must make this explicit in their profile. We do not recommend the use of Money gram or Western Union.
